Description
This Creamy Cabbage Casserole with Bacon is a comforting and flavorful dish featuring tender sautéed cabbage combined with a rich blend of heavy cream, cream cheese, and cheddar cheese. Crispy bacon and aromatic sautéed onions and garlic add savory depth. Baked until bubbly and golden, this casserole is perfect as a hearty side or a satisfying main for any meal.
Ingredients
Scale
Meat and Dairy
- 6 slices bacon, chopped
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 4 oz cream cheese, softened
- 1½ cups shredded cheddar cheese
Vegetables and Aromatics
- 1 medium onion, diced
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 medium head green cabbage, chopped (about 6–7 cups)
Seasonings
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½ teaspoon black pepper
- ¼ teaspoon paprika (optional)
Instructions
- Preheat Oven: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Lightly grease a 9×13-inch baking dish to prevent sticking.
- Cook Bacon: In a large skillet over medium heat, cook the chopped bacon until crispy. Remove the bacon and set aside, leaving about 1 tablespoon of bacon grease in the pan for added flavor.
- Sauté Onion and Garlic: Add diced onion to the skillet with the bacon grease and sauté for 3–4 minutes until softened and translucent. Stir in the minced garlic and cook for an additional 30 seconds until fragrant.
- Cook Cabbage: Add the chopped cabbage to the skillet. Cook for 5–7 minutes, stirring occasionally, just until the cabbage is slightly softened but still has some texture.
- Prepare Cream Mixture: In a large bowl, whisk together the heavy cream, softened cream cheese, half of the shredded cheddar cheese, salt, black pepper, and paprika until smooth and creamy.
- Combine Ingredients: Add the sautéed cabbage mixture to the cream mixture bowl and stir to coat evenly. Fold in most of the cooked crispy bacon, reserving some for topping.
- Assemble Casserole: Transfer the mixture to the prepared baking dish. Evenly sprinkle the remaining shredded cheese and bacon over the top for a golden crust.
- Bake: Bake uncovered in the preheated oven for 35–40 minutes, or until the casserole is bubbly and the top is lightly golden.
- Rest and Serve: Remove from the oven and allow the casserole to rest for 5–10 minutes before serving to let it set and enhance flavors.
Notes
- You can substitute sharp cheddar with your favorite cheese such as Monterey Jack or Gouda for a different flavor.
- For a lower-fat version, use half-and-half instead of heavy cream and reduce cream cheese quantity.
- Make sure not to overcook the cabbage in the skillet; it should retain slight crunch for the best texture.
- Leftovers can be refrigerated in an airtight container for up to 3 days and reheated in the oven or microwave.
- Adding paprika is optional but gives a nice subtle smoky flavor and color to the casserole.
